Funeral Arrangements for Joyce Jones

Joyce Elaine Jones (September 3, 1938 - December 6, 2008)

Joyce Elaine Cochran Jones of Cary died unexpectedly at her home Saturday December 6th, 2008. A native of Clewiston, Fla., she was born to the late Ruth Marshman Cochran and Trilton Earnest Cochran.

She was married to Braxton Bryant Jones and is also survived by one son, Trilton Braxton Jones and his wife Sandy Roach Jones; grandchildren: Logan, Trilton and Luke Jones; sister in law, Marbeth Cochran; a niece, three nephews, and numerous cousins.

She enjoyed bowling, crafts and her grandchildren. Joyce was truly a champion caregiver to her husband of 53 years.
